Company Description
CNS (Computer Network Systems) is a technology company in the middle-east & has over 30 years of successful achievements and long-term partnerships with distinct customers across the region.
We are an IT distributor & our expertise are in Banking & Financial Service Insurance, Technology Enablement, IT Outsourcing, Cyber security, Digital Infrastructure, Hybrid Cloud, Digital Workplace, Customer Experience, Digital Transformation, and Block Chain.
We are a Part of the Ghobash Group of Companies, CNS spread across the region with offices in Abu Dhabi, Dubai, Oman, and Kuwait providing a holistic approach that covers all aspects of information communication technology system integration, consultancy, operation, managed services, and IT outsourcing.
CNS also has state-of-the-art network operation centers in Abu Dhabi and Dubai that develop in-house software and applications providing end-to-end solutions to our customers and partners.
Job Description
We are seeking a highly experienced and strategic Senior Manager – Applications to lead our Applications Business Unit (BU). This role will be responsible for owning the business unit’s strategy, go-to-market (GTM) execution, growth, and profitability. The ideal candidate will bring strong leadership, technical depth, and a clear understanding of enterprise business processes to support CNS’s overall objectives and deliver client-centric solutions.
DUTIES & RESPONSIBILITIES
- Strategic & Business Leadership
- Develop and execute strategic plans aligned with CNS’s business goals for the Applications BU.
- Define go-to-market strategies to drive revenue growth and market presence.
- Identify emerging technologies, market trends, and business opportunities.
- Ensure all initiatives are in line with business targets and timelines.
- Delivery & Operational Excellence
- Oversee the full software development lifecycle – from requirement gathering and planning to deployment and support.
- Ensure delivery excellence, including timeliness, quality standards, and budget adherence.
- Establish and enforce best practices, development methodologies, and performance standards.
- Client Engagement & Satisfaction
- Engage with key clients to understand business needs and technical requirements.
- Build and maintain long-term relationships to enhance satisfaction and retention.
- Address escalations and ensure proactive communication with clients.
- Financial Management
- Own and manage the BU’s P&L including revenue forecasting, budgeting, and cost control.
- Implement cost-optimization strategies while pursuing new revenue opportunities.
- People & Cross-Functional Collaboration
- Lead, mentor, and develop high-performing technical and functional teams.
- Collaborate closely with sales, marketing, pre-sales, and other BUs to ensure alignment on project and delivery goals.
- Promote a culture of innovation, collaboration, and accountability.
- Risk, Compliance & Governance
- Ensure projects and solutions are compliant with industry regulations, data protection standards, and internal policies.
- Proactively identify and mitigate project and business risks.
Qualifications
Education:
- Minimum: Bachelor’s degree in Computer Science, Engineering, Business Administration, or a related field.
- Desired: Master’s degree is preferred.
Experience:
Proven experience in software development, with at least 8+ years in a leadership role overseeing application development, delivery, or business unit management.
Skills & Abilities:
Excellent leadership, communication, and interpersonal skills.
Strong understanding of business processes, market dynamics, and evolving customer needs.
Demonstrated ability to develop and execute strategic plans, manage budgets effectively, and drive results through cross-functional collaboration and performance management.
Additional Information
Compliance with policies and procedures based on the ISO standards adopted by CNS.